本文向大家介绍Nodejs异步回调的优雅处理方法,包括了Nodejs异步回调的优雅处理方法的使用技巧和注意事项,需要的朋友参考一下 前言 Nodejs最大的亮点就在于事件驱动, 非阻塞I/O 模型,这使得Nodejs具有很强的并发处理能力,非常适合编写网络应用。在Nodejs中大部分的I/O操作几乎都是异步的,也就是我们处理I/O的操作结果基本上都需要在回调函数中处理,比如下面的这个读取文件内容的
本文向大家介绍Pycharm配置远程调试的方法步骤,包括了Pycharm配置远程调试的方法步骤的使用技巧和注意事项,需要的朋友参考一下 动机 一些bug由于本地环境和线上环境的不一致可能导致本地无法复现 本地依赖和线上依赖版本不一致也可以导致一些问题 有时一些bug跟数据相关,本地数据无法和线上数据一致 有些三方平台会验证服务器的合法性或者异步回调结果,如微信支付,这时候本地无法测试 如上所诉,要
我们的要求是同时写多个文件。我们正在使用spring批处理来编写文件,并且我们正在从不同的线程中启动spring批处理。每个线程都有自己的应用程序上下文。因此我们可以确保单例bean不会跨多个线程共享。下面是我的代码片段。 这就是我们调用spring批处理的方式。 ThreadPoolExecutor TPE=new ThreadPoolExecutor(10,10,1000000,TimeUni
问题内容: 我有一个使用AngularJS编写的单页Web应用程序。它使用PouchDB复制到CouchDB服务器,并且工作正常。 当我尝试通过添加cache.manifest将网页转换为脱机使用时出现问题。突然,无论是脱机工作还是联机工作,所有复制任务都会引发错误并停止工作。 在Chrome中,它只是说“ GET … myCouchIP / myDB /?_ nonce = CxVFIwnEJe
问题内容: 我正在尝试使用组件接收的道具使用React hook setState()设置状态。我尝试使用以下代码: 问题是加载组件时正在设置状态。但是,当它收到新的道具时,状态不会更新。在这种情况下如何更新状态?提前致谢。 问题答案: hooks函数参数仅使用一次,而不是每次prop更改时使用。您必须使用钩子来实现所谓的功能
本文向大家介绍Node.js 使用流实现读写同步边读边写功能,包括了Node.js 使用流实现读写同步边读边写功能的使用技巧和注意事项,需要的朋友参考一下 废话不多说了,直接给大家贴代码了,具体代码如下所示: 上面这种写法比较繁琐,大家看完后,忘记就行 node.js提供给我们内置方法pipe 直接将读取的流操作到写入流中,还是异步操作 总结 以上所述是小编给大家介绍的Node.js 使用流实现读
问题内容: 我正在使用小型AngularJS应用测试量角器。 这是测试: 控制器: 草稿服务: 使用量角器运行此测试会导致以下错误: 但是,如果在控制器中更改此行: 对此: 测试失败,但未达到预期目的,但更重要的是:它不会超时。 启用query()时,在浏览器中手动运行应用程序以及查看Protractor打开的浏览器窗口时,转发器均会正确显示API返回的数据。 当服务与API通信时,为什么Prot
我面临Google服务的问题。我想将SIGN IN API添加到我的应用程序中,但由于以下错误,我无法同步应用程序: 这是我的Gradle 请帮我解决。。。感谢并感谢:)
本文向大家介绍Python多线程编程(七):使用Condition实现复杂同步,包括了Python多线程编程(七):使用Condition实现复杂同步的使用技巧和注意事项,需要的朋友参考一下 目前我们已经会使用Lock去对公共资源进行互斥访问了,也探讨了同一线程可以使用RLock去重入锁,但是尽管如此我们只不过才处理了一些程序中简单的同步现象,我们甚至还不能很合理的去解决使用Lock锁带来的死锁问
我无法将来自topic3的响应与topic1上的请求关联起来,因为correlationid在中间主题中丢失了。如果我不使用中间主题(比如topic2),那么topic1将发送一个带有相关ID的消息,相应的响应将从Topic3接收。 任何意见/建议都大有帮助。 下面是示例代码:从我的API中,我发布了一个事务
目前,我已经开发了一个Silverlight应用程序,它在Exchange和我的Silverlight应用程序之间同步电子邮件及其相应的文件夹。我为ExchangeOnline使用EWS,但我遇到了同步问题,它不时地失败… 以下是我如何配置的设置/场景:API名称:SyncFolderHierarchy、SyncFolderItems目标功能:与exchange server同步电子邮件和文件夹
我有一个网络应用程序,当用户提交请求时,我们向远程服务发送JMS消息,然后等待回复。(也有异步请求,我们为消息重放等设置了各种细节,所以我们更愿意坚持使用JMS而不是HTTP) 在如何使用JMS实现请求-响应?,ActiveMQ似乎不鼓励每个请求使用临时队列,也不鼓励在JMSCorrelationID上使用选择器的临时消费者,因为这会增加开销。 但是,如果我使用池消费者进行回复,我如何从回复消费者
我正在做一个laravel应用程序。在laravel中,我试图从数据透视表中删除一行及其相关数据。在此应用程序中,我有三个表: 在laravel中,我试图从透视表中删除一行,它是相关数据。我有这种关系:我ssue.php Category.php 一个问题可以有许多类别。 用于显示类别部分的Html代码: 这里是更新功能文件: 以下是删除功能文件:
我正在尝试使用两个线程将值添加到。我想要的是,当一个线程添加值时,另一个线程不应该干扰,所以我使用了 方法。但是,如果我不显式同步对象,则添加似乎是以不同步的方式完成的。 没有显式同步块: 我得到的输出是: 通过取消对显式synchronized块的注释,我在添加时停止了来自其他线程的干扰。一旦线程获得了锁,它就一直执行,直到完成。 取消注释同步块后的示例输出: 那么,为什么<code>集合会出现
我有一个工件,应该为几个目标平台构建: Linux x86 不幸的是,由于缺乏交叉编译器,不可能一次性创建工件的所有版本。 换句话说,目标是在存储库中有这样的内容 artifact-1.0.0-linux.zip artifact-1.0.0-windows.zip artifact-1.0.0-arm11.zip artifact-1.0.1-linux.zip artifact-1.0.1-w